This workbook provides decodable stories and phonics activities to help young students learn and practice their reading skills.

Get ready for school! Do you want to help your child learn to read but don’t know where to begin? This beginning readers workbook (second in a series) can help! A handy parent section guides you in teaching blends: two letters that both make their own sound(such as fl in flag), digraphs: two letters that make ONE sound (such as ch in chip), and long vowel silent e words (such as cake). A story with the skill lesson is followed by three phonics pages. An answer key is included as well. 18 units in all. Book Two: LEARN TO READ: 18 Decodable Readers PHONICS STORIES AND ACTIVITIES Blends, Digraphs, Long Vowel Sounds AGES 4-8 Kindergarten, First Grade, Second Grade PHONICS SKILLS: Blends: A blend is two consonants in a row. Each consonant says its own name. An example is sp in spot. Digraphs: A digraph is two letters in a row that make one sound. Some examples are: sh in ship and ck in back. Long vowel words with silent e at the end. Examples would be: cake (a) and bike (i). Book Three: LEARN TO READ: 22 Decodable Readers PHONICS STORIES AND ACTIVITIES R-Controlled Vowels, Vowel Teams, Diphthongs AGES 4-8 Kindergarten, First Grade, Second Grade PHONICS SKILLS: R-Controlled vowels: Words where the r changes the sound of the vowel. Examples are: car and fur. Soft c and soft g: For example rice and page. Common endings: es, ed, ing, Vowel teams: Two or more vowels in a row that make one sound. such as ai in paid. Diphthongs: A diphthong is when two vowels make two sounds as they glide together. For example oi in oil.
